Places to visit near your Log Cabin in Scotland 

You’ll find log cabins in Scotland scattered all over the country - from the beautiful Highlands to the Scottish Borders and everywhere in between, you’ll have plenty of things to do and places to visit around you, no matter where you choose to stay.

Look forward to uncovering Dark Sky spots where you can witness stars twinkling in the sky and even the majestic Northern Lights in the country’s famous national parks like The Cairngorms, Galloway Forest Park and Loch Lomond & The Trossachs, you can enjoy it all and more from one of these fantastic log cabins in Scotland. These national parks are also home to a variety of trails designed to be explored and countless Munros that you can bag, including Ben Macdui, Ben Lomond and Ben More!

Not only that but many of the best log cabins Scotland has to offer are situated just a short distance from stunning cities like Edinburgh, Dundee and Perth that can offer you all the best of a city break!
